The video tutorial explains how to define the sum of an infinite series, focusing on geometric series. It covers the importance of writing the series in a specific format and determining the first term. The formula for the sum of an infinite geometric series is introduced, and the process of finding the common ratio R is detailed. The tutorial concludes by discussing the conditions under which the sum of the series exists, noting that if the absolute value of R is greater than one, the series does not have a sum.
